Quality Assessment

As of 23 May 2026, KRN Heat Exchanger demonstrates a strong quality profile. The company holds a 'good' quality grade, reflecting robust operational fundamentals and sound management practices. Notably, the firm maintains a low Debt to EBITDA ratio of 1.07 times, signalling a strong ability to service its debt obligations without undue financial strain. This prudent leverage position enhances the company’s financial stability and reduces risk for shareholders.

Furthermore, the company has exhibited consistent growth in net sales, with an annualised increase of 39.80%. This sustained expansion underscores the firm’s capacity to scale operations effectively and capture market demand. The latest quarterly results reinforce this trend, with net sales reaching a record ₹179.48 crores, accompanied by peak PBDIT and PBT less other income figures of ₹33.54 crores and ₹24.93 crores respectively. Such performance highlights operational efficiency and profitability improvements.

Financial Trend and Momentum

The financial trend for KRN Heat Exchanger is categorised as 'very positive' as of 23 May 2026. The company has declared positive results for five consecutive quarters, indicating consistent operational momentum. Year-to-date returns stand at an impressive 52.94%, with a one-year return of 45.74%, significantly outperforming the BSE500 index, which has declined by 0.36% over the same period. This market-beating performance reflects strong investor confidence and effective execution of business strategies.

Institutional investor participation has also increased, with a 1.4% rise in their stake over the previous quarter, now collectively holding 13.06% of the company. Institutional involvement often brings enhanced scrutiny and stability, as these investors typically possess superior analytical resources and a longer-term investment horizon.
